About the Role
As the first point of contact for our patients, you’ll play a vital role in ensuring a smooth, welcoming and professional patient journey.
Key responsibilities include:
- Welcoming patients and visitors in a warm, professional manner
- Managing a busy reception desk
- Booking and coordinating appointments in person, by telephone and text
- Notifying clinicians of patient arrivals using dental software
- Handling recalls, failed-to-attend correspondence, referrals and cancellations
- Preparing, scanning and maintaining accurate patient records
- Managing appointment books to ensure surgery time is used effectively
